Chip designer Qualcomm Inc said on Monday it would buy Israel's Autotalks Ltd that makes chips used in technology aimed at preventing vehicle crashes, as the U.S. firm looks to deepen its automotive business.
Autotalks makes dedicated chips used in the vehicle-to-everything communications technology for manned and driverless vehicles to improve road safety. Qualcomm had said last year that its automotive business"pipeline" had increased to $30 billion, up more than $10 billion since an announcement in late July.
